Output 59eb496dffa4b86e75e4aeabccec8d249ae177d2403b52789bc0fa1c31f68f04:0

value
123767
script pubkey
OP_0 OP_PUSHBYTES_20 2d752bd2eb162e8d7ac6e7e6b6ecbf774d312282
address
bc1q946jh5htzchg67kxulntdm9lwaxnzg5zd20v5f
transaction
59eb496dffa4b86e75e4aeabccec8d249ae177d2403b52789bc0fa1c31f68f04
confirmations
70180
spent
true